Ok, so here is the deal.

My GSXR 1100 originally had a ground problem which i fixed ( i think). Said problem caused the headlights, tail (save brake) and turn signals to go out, but the bike would still start.

Now there is no power ANYWHERE to the bike except to the dash. I still get indicator lights on the dash, but nothing else on the bike gets power. And to make things worse it doesnt start. Wont crank, nothing. The bike is naked and ive checked almost all connections except for the ones all wrapped up that are completely under the tank.

Does this still sound like a ground problem or is there something else i'm not seeing?

Many of the newer bikes have a sensor that kills the ignition when the bike is tipped over. saves the engine and keeps a fire from happening. there is also a kick stand sensor that kills the ignition when the kick stand is down, on some bikes anyway.
